Matthew Ham (born 25 July 1983) is an Australian goalkeeper.
Club career
He was signed by the Queensland Roar for the 2007-2008 A-league season.[1] He sustained a season ending shoulder injury during pre-season training, and was told he would need a full shoulder reconstruction.[2][3] His replacement, Griffin McMaster, went on to have a solid season, as No. 2 for the Roar, in his stead.[4] Early into the 2009-10 A-league season, he was signed by the North Queensland Fury for three weeks as an injury replacement for Justin Pasfield. On 16 December 2009 he was re-signed by the Roar having spent two seasons in the Queensland State League, replacing Liam Reddy after he moved to Wellington Phoenix.[5] He was later signed by North Queensland Fury FC ahead of the 2010–11 season. He will compete with Justin Pasfield for the number 1 jersey.
